Key Ceremony Checklist — Gallerie Audio-Guide App (Wrenfold Museum)

- Confirm two custodians present.
- Verify signing laptop offline; checksum the build of EchoDocent v4.
- Rotate the tour-content signing key; archive the old one.
- Record witness initials in the ledger.
- Test one guide device end-to-end before sealing.
- Store the shard envelopes in the annex safe; restore access requires the phrase below.

recovery phrase for yajef-fahag: ulaax-lamix-kasael-casael-gilox-istwyn-gorox-prawyn-kaseth

Changelog v2.9.0 — Murrelet SDK parity. To align the Kotlin client with the Swift client, the setting formerly named `syncMode` is now `replicationMode` in both SDKs; the old name is accepted until v3.0 with a deprecation warning. Parity tests read credentials from `.env` in `tests/parity/`. The shared parity-gateway secret goes on the line directly after this sentence.

vault entry, yagep-yagef: COURIER_KEY13=8965fb29ff62d

Ticket: Drift in Harkell search tuning config

The relevance tuning values on the canary node no longer match the release branch. Someone adjusted field boosts and the phrase-match penalty directly in production during last week's hotfix and skipped the PR. Release 9.2 should ship with the reviewed values, not the ad-hoc ones. The approved configuration for sign-off is as follows.

deployment values, kafog-tawip:
[istwyn]
host = istwyn.nelvrosys.internal
user = istwyn_svc
database = istwyn_prod

CI note: the Quillbeam ingest service floods the pipeline logs, so we enabled 1:50 log sampling on the chatter-heavy debug channel during builds. If a customer reports missing lines, check whether the sampler dropped them before escalating. Full unsampled logs are retained for 48 hours in the archive tier. When filing a case, reference the trace token below.

session token of kahag-bawip = htk6_729d08